What exactly is in sourdough discard?

At its simplest, sourdough discard is just flour and water that has been sitting around with wild yeast and bacteria. Over time, these microbes eat the starches and sugars in the flour. What you’re left with is a mixture that is lower in simple sugars and higher in organic acids than the bag of flour sitting in your pantry.

If you use a 1:1 ratio of water to flour, your discard is roughly 50% hydration. A half-cup of this stuff packs about 4 to 6 grams of protein, depending on whether you’re using all-purpose or bread flour. It’s not a protein shake, but it’s a solid foundation for a breakfast that won’t leave you crashing by 10:00 AM.

The role of phytic acid and mineral absorption

One of the biggest hurdles in grain nutrition is phytic acid. It’s often called an anti-nutrient because it binds to minerals like iron, zinc, and calcium, preventing your body from absorbing them. This is where the fermentation in your discard becomes a secret weapon.

The lactic acid bacteria in the starter produce an enzyme called phytase. This enzyme works to break down phytic acid during the fermentation period. By the time you decide to use that discard in a muffin recipe, the minerals in the flour may be more “available” for your body to actually use. It’s a small win for your mineral intake without having to swallow a giant pill.

Is sourdough discard easier to digest?

I’m not going to tell you that sourdough discard is a miracle cure for gluten sensitivity, because it isn’t. However, the long fermentation process does a lot of the “pre-digestion” for you. The bacteria break down complex carbohydrates and some of the gluten proteins that usually make people feel like they’ve swallowed a brick.

If you find that standard white bread makes you feel bloated, using sourdough discard in your home baking might offer a more comfortable experience. The presence of organic acids, like lactic and acetic acid, can also slow down the rate at which your body absorbs glucose. This could mean a more stable blood sugar response compared to a standard waffle made with fresh flour.

Adding fiber and micronutrients to daily meals

Most of us aren’t getting enough fiber, and while discard isn’t a fiber supplement, using it can help you sneak more whole grains into your diet. If you maintain a whole wheat or rye starter, your discard is a goldmine of insoluble fiber.

Because the discard is already hydrated and fermented, it incorporates into batters much more smoothly than raw whole wheat flour does. You get the nutritional density of the bran and germ without the gritty texture that usually makes kids turn up their noses. I’ve found that swapping a half-cup of flour for a cup of discard in banana bread makes it richer and more satisfying without anyone at the table suspecting a “health” upgrade.

How to use discard without the drama

You don’t need to find a specialized “discard recipe” for every single meal. The easiest way to use it is as a replacement for some of the flour and liquid in things you already make. If a recipe calls for a cup of milk and two cups of flour, try using a cup of discard and reducing the other ingredients slightly.

It works best in recipes that use a chemical leavener like baking soda or baking powder. The acid in the discard reacts with the baking soda to create a massive amount of lift, resulting in textures that are often lighter than the original version. Just remember that discard from the fridge is acidic; you might need an extra pinch of baking soda to balance the tang and get the rise you want.

Frequently Asked Questions

Is sourdough discard as healthy as the active starter?
Sourdough discard contains many of the same nutritional components as the active starter, including fermented flour and wild yeast. While the leavening power has faded, the fermentation process has already broken down some of the gluten and phytic acid. This may make it easier to digest for some people compared to using raw, unfermented flour in recipes.
Are there probiotics in sourdough discard after baking?
Baking sourdough discard at high temperatures typically kills the live wild yeast and bacteria. However, the benefits don't entirely disappear. The fermentation process creates postbiotics and heat-stable compounds that might still support your digestive system. You aren't getting live cultures, but you are getting flour that has been significantly modified by those cultures before it hit the oven.
How many calories are in sourdough discard?
The calorie count of sourdough discard is essentially the same as the flour and water used to create it. For a standard 1:1 ratio starter, a half-cup of discard contains roughly 200 to 240 calories. Because the fermentation process consumes a tiny amount of the sugars in the flour, the caloric density remains very similar to the original ingredients.
Does sourdough discard contain more vitamins than regular flour?
The fermentation process by wild yeast and lactic acid bacteria can increase the bioavailability of certain nutrients. Specifically, it may help increase the levels of B vitamins and folate in the mixture. By neutralizing phytic acid, the discard also makes it easier for your body to absorb minerals like iron, magnesium, and zinc that are naturally present in the grain.
